Nine Colombian companies are set to present products of innovation and sustainable practices at Produce Marketing Association’s Fresh Summit in Anaheim, Calif.

Attendees can learn about Colombia’s industry trends and environmental practices used for goldenberries, avocados, yellow dragonfruit, passionfruit, limes, pineapples, bananas and Valencia oranges, among others.

The Colombian delegation supported by ProColombia, consists of:

  • CorpoHass
  • Fruti Reyes SAS
  • Ocati SA
  • Pacific Fruits International SAS
  • La Corsaria SAS
  • Bana Rica SA
  • Nativa Produce SAS
  • Baccota SAS
  • Frutales Las Lajas

ProColombia is part of the Colombian Ministry of Trade, Industry and Tourism, according to the release.

Colombian companies will be at booth No. 1375 Oct. 18-19, according to the release.
